Understanding FordPass Rewards and Lincoln Access Rewards
Unlike a fixed complimentary maintenance plan that dictates what services you receive and when, Ford and Lincoln operate loyalty programmes – FordPass Rewards and Lincoln Access Rewards, respectively – that function much like retail loyalty schemes. These programmes are deeply integrated with the brands' respective apps, providing a seamless digital experience for owners. The core idea is simple: you earn points for engaging with the brand, and these points act as a form of currency that can be spent at authorised dealerships.
This innovative approach offers a level of flexibility that traditional free service plans often lack. Instead of being tied to a pre-defined schedule of services, you have the autonomy to decide how and when to utilise your accumulated points. Whether it's for routine servicing, unexpected repairs, or even genuine parts and accessories, the power is in your hands. This adaptability is particularly appealing in a world where vehicle owners seek more control over their expenses and preferences.
How Do You Earn Points?
Earning points within the FordPass Rewards and Lincoln Access Rewards programmes is designed to be straightforward and rewarding, encouraging ongoing engagement with your dealership. The primary methods for accumulating points include:
1. New Vehicle Purchase
One of the most significant ways to kickstart your points balance is by purchasing a new Ford or Lincoln vehicle. These programmes provide an initial 'bucket' of rewards points directly upon your new car acquisition. The exact number of points you receive can vary:
- For Ford vehicles, the initial point allocation typically depends on the powertrain type. For example, a new petrol-powered Ford vehicle might come with a substantial initial grant of 42,000 points. Electric and diesel vehicles may have different allocations, reflecting their unique maintenance needs or market positioning.
- For Lincoln vehicles, the initial points often vary by trim level, with higher-end trims potentially receiving a larger initial sum to align with their premium positioning.
This initial boost is designed to give you a head start on covering your early maintenance needs, effectively acting as a flexible complimentary service plan for the initial period of ownership.
2. Certified Pre-Owned Vehicle Purchase
It's not just new vehicle buyers who benefit. Customers purchasing certified pre-owned (CPO) vehicles from Ford or Lincoln dealerships are also eligible for an initial grant of rewards points. This extends the value proposition of the loyalty programme to a broader segment of customers, making CPO vehicles even more attractive.
3. Dealership Spending
Beyond the initial vehicle purchase, you continue to earn points through various other activities at authorised Ford or Lincoln dealerships. This includes:
- Scheduled Servicing: Every time you bring your vehicle in for routine maintenance, such as oil changes, tyre rotations, or major service intervals, you accumulate points based on the amount spent.
- Parts and Accessories: Purchasing genuine Ford or Lincoln parts, accessories, or merchandise from the dealership will also contribute to your points total.
- Repairs: If your vehicle requires repairs, the labour and parts costs associated with those repairs can also earn you points.
This continuous earning potential ensures that your loyalty is consistently rewarded, making every visit to the dealership a chance to boost your points balance.
Redeeming Your Rewards: Flexibility at Your Fingertips
The true power of the Ford and Lincoln rewards programmes lies in the flexibility of point redemption. Unlike a rigid complimentary service plan, where your benefits are pre-determined, your accumulated points can be used for a wide array of services and products at participating dealerships. Here’s how you can typically redeem your points:
1. Routine Maintenance and Servicing
This is one of the most common and valuable uses for your points. You can redeem them to cover the cost of scheduled maintenance visits, including:
- Oil and filter changes
- Tyre rotations
- Brake inspections and replacements
- Fluid checks and top-ups
- Multi-point inspections
- And other recommended services based on your vehicle's mileage and age.
For instance, the 42,000 points typically awarded with a new petrol Ford vehicle are often sufficient to cover the first three scheduled maintenance visits, potentially through to the 40,000-mile service period for models like a 2021 Ford Explorer.
2. Parts and Accessories
Need a new set of wiper blades? Want to upgrade your floor mats? Looking for a roof rack for your next adventure? Your points can be used to purchase genuine Ford or Lincoln parts and accessories directly from the dealership. This adds significant value, allowing you to personalise your vehicle or handle minor replacements without dipping into your cash reserves.
3. Vehicle Repairs
Should your vehicle require unexpected repairs outside of warranty coverage, your accumulated points can help offset the cost of labour and parts, providing a welcome financial buffer.
4. Future Vehicle Purchases (Potential)
While the primary focus is on service and parts, some loyalty programmes, including Ford's, may allow points to be applied towards the purchase or lease of a future vehicle. This can represent a substantial saving and further incentivises continued brand loyalty. It's always worth checking the specific terms and conditions of your programme for this particular benefit.
The Lincoln Black Label Exclusivity
For discerning buyers of Lincoln’s top-tier, model-year 2021 premium-trim Black Label vehicles, the rewards programme is elevated to an exclusive package of benefits. This includes a more traditional, yet still generous, complimentary maintenance offering of four free scheduled service visits within four years or 50,000 miles. This bespoke service package reflects the premium experience associated with the Black Label ownership.
Managing Your Rewards with Ease
Both FordPass Rewards and Lincoln Access Rewards are seamlessly managed through their respective mobile applications. These apps serve as your central hub for everything related to your vehicle and your rewards. Through the app, you can:
- Track your points balance in real-time.
- View your earning and redemption history.
- Schedule service appointments at your preferred dealership.
- Access vehicle health reports and service reminders.
- Discover exclusive offers and promotions.
This digital integration makes managing your vehicle's needs and your rewards incredibly convenient, right from your smartphone.
Ford Rewards Points vs. Traditional Complimentary Maintenance
Here's a look at how the Ford and Lincoln rewards points system compares to the more traditional complimentary maintenance programmes offered by other manufacturers:
| Feature | Ford/Lincoln Rewards Points | Traditional Complimentary Maintenance |
|---|---|---|
| Coverage Scope | Flexible; can be used for various services, parts, accessories, or future purchases. | Fixed; usually covers specific, pre-determined scheduled maintenance visits only. |
| Earning Mechanism | Earned through initial vehicle purchase, and continuous spending at dealerships (servicing, parts, etc.). | Provided upfront with vehicle purchase; no ongoing earning unless part of a separate loyalty scheme. |
| Redemption Control | You choose how and when to use your accumulated points, offering greater financial agility. | Services are pre-determined and scheduled by the manufacturer/dealer; less flexibility. |
| Perceived Value | High flexibility; value is realised as you choose to redeem for specific needs or desires. | Clear value of covered services; however, you might pay for services not covered. |
| Long-Term Engagement | Designed to foster ongoing customer loyalty and repeat business with the brand/dealership. | Primarily an upfront incentive; ongoing engagement depends on other factors. |

Frequently Asked Questions About Ford & Lincoln Rewards
Q1: Are FordPass Rewards and Lincoln Access Rewards the same as traditional complimentary maintenance?
No, they are distinct. Traditional complimentary maintenance offers pre-defined free services for a set period. Ford and Lincoln Rewards are points-based loyalty programmes where you earn points and then choose how to redeem them for services, parts, or accessories, offering greater flexibility.
Q2: How many points do I get when I buy a new Ford?
For a new petrol-powered Ford vehicle, you typically receive an initial grant of 42,000 points. This amount can vary based on the vehicle's powertrain (e.g., electric, diesel) and specific promotions.
Q3: What can I use my FordPass Rewards points for?
You can use your points for scheduled maintenance, vehicle repairs, genuine Ford parts, and accessories purchased at participating Ford dealerships. In some cases, points may also be redeemable towards the purchase or lease of a new vehicle.
Q4: Do my points expire?
Points typically have an expiration period, often after a certain amount of inactivity (e.g., 365 days without earning or redeeming points). Always check the specific terms and conditions of your programme through the FordPass or Lincoln Access app.
Q5: Can I earn points on service visits for an older Ford or Lincoln?
Yes, you can typically earn points on eligible service and parts purchases for any Ford or Lincoln vehicle, regardless of its age, as long as the service is performed at a participating authorised dealership and you are enrolled in the programme.
Q6: How do I sign up for FordPass Rewards or Lincoln Access Rewards?
You can usually sign up through the FordPass or Lincoln Access mobile app, or your dealership can assist you with enrolment during your vehicle purchase or service visit.
